A chimney sweep will do a comprehensive chimney cleaning to remove any kind of deposits, residue, creosote, as well as blockages from the chimney. Dirty, damaged deteriorating, and obstructed chimneys cause injuries and fires every year. If you use you fire place or wood burning stove, the National Fire Protection Association recommends having your chimney inspected and also swept yearly in order to protect against fires.

What does a chimney sweep do?

A chimney service professional will execute a complete cleaning of your chimney. Cleaning logs are actually ineffective and are not advised. They will not get all the soot and creosote build-up out of the chimney like hand cleaning.

Step 1: Safeguarding

To begin, a cleaning specialist will shield the inside of your home by spreading out tarps over the area, flooring, and fireplace. They will cover the fireplace with vinyl sheets, placing an commercial vacuum pipe into the fireplace, and will after that tape and also seal off the fireplace. They'll attach extension hose pipes and run them to the industrial vacuum with a fine micron filter which sits outside. This will trap the fine residue, creosote, and other dirt later.

Step 2: Sweeping

Next, they will brush the whole chimney with hand held brushes, and also brushes with extension poles. Generally they will begin on top of the chimney and work downward, carefully cleaning all the surfaces. Your chimney sweep will clean the flue, the damper, the smoke chamber, the smoke shelf, and the firebox.

Step 3: Clean Up

They will then peel back a tiny portion of the vinyl sheeting and use a range of brushes inside. Following this, everything will be vacuumed and also cleaned up. The plastic sheeting and tarps will be moved outside, cleared off and put away.

What exactly is creosote?

Creosote is a brown, oily, tar-like material which forms from burning wood or coal. It begins as a loose, downy accumulation which initially can be brushed away easily. As it builds up much more, it ends up being tar-like, and is harder to eliminate, in some cases requiring the use of scrapers to remove it. If left uncleaned, and more layers develop, the creosote hardens.

When a fire is burned in the fireplace or wood stove, the smoke becomes really hot. Hard creosote can begin to drip and melt like wax. When the build up of creosote is extremely heavy, it limits the air movement via the chimney flue. The restricted air flow causes creosote to build up even quicker.

Is creosote dangerous?

Creosote is unsafe in a couple of different ways. It's toxic and unsafe for your health, and it puts your house at risk of fires.

Carbon monoxide gas

Creosote accumulation triggers decreased air movement and this can permit carbon monoxide gas to develop inside your house while a fire is burning. Carbon monoxide is an odorless as well as colorless gas which can trigger flu-like symptoms, and can even lead to death.

Creosote Toxicity

Besides the carbon monoxide build up, creosote itself is toxic. It can cause inflamed skin and eyes, respiratory system problems, and is carcinogenic (cancer creating).

Fire Risk

The most harmful feature of creosote is that it is unbelievably combustible. It's the most usual cause of chimney fires. While chimneys are made to endure a high degree of heat, the strength of a chimney fire can promptly exceed this degree.

Exactly how often should my chimney be cleaned?

Just how frequently a chimney should be cleaned depends of just how often you use it and what materials you burn inside. Gas burning fire places should be inspected annually. Although they burn cleaner, moisture, particles, cracks and other problems can develop which can allow carbon monoxide to get into the house.

Oil burning flues ought to be cleaned annually to keep residue from building up.

Due to the fact that wood burning fireplaces and stoves produce even more soot and creosote, they need to be swept a lot more often. A good guideline is to have your chimney swept after a cord of wood has been burned inside.
